Otter’s Den (ref UKC597) is one of three charming converted barns and a Georgian farmhouse on the estate and sleeps up to 8 guests in four double or twin bedrooms. It’s been designed with open-plan living in mind – the spacious kitchen, dining and living area creates a sociable hub for families and friends to relax and spend time together. Large windows and French doors flood the space with light and open out onto a private garden with a gas BBQ and outdoor seating – perfect for alfresco dining in warmer months.
Guests at Otter’s Den have full access to Libbear Barton’s excellent facilities, including a large indoor heated swimming pool (open daily from 9am to 8pm, bookable in advance), sauna, gym, and games room with pool table, table tennis, table football and darts. There’s a soft play area for children up to 7, as well as an outdoor adventure playground, mini football pitch, and five acres of private woodland with trails and picnic spots.
The on-site petting farm, with miniature donkeys, chickens, ducks and guinea pigs, is always a highlight for little ones.
Families are well catered for, with cots, highchairs, stairgates and other baby/toddler essentials available on request. The grounds also include a tranquil lake (50 yards from the property), wildlife hide, and open meadows where you might spot swallows, red deer, and – if you’re lucky – even an otter.
Libbear Barton is also a superb venue for larger gatherings, with The Stables, a beautiful beamed events space, available for group dining, parties and celebrations. And with multiple properties on site, everyone can stay together without the need to travel.
For those who want to explore, the dramatic coastlines of North Devon and Cornwall are just a 25-minute drive away, offering sandy beaches, surfing, and hidden coves. Nearby attractions include The Big Sheep and The Milky Way, while the Tarka Trail offers superb cycling and walking through stunning countryside.
